KOHIMA — Lopilo Lolo Yeputho, a native of Niuland district in Nagaland, received the prestigious ‘Designer of the Year 2023’ award at the India Style Fashion Week (ISFW), which took place in collaboration with the VLCC School of Beauty on Oct. 28 in New Delhi NCR.

The ISFW event was orchestrated by the renowned Bollywood show director, Kaushik Ghosh.

In addition to her accomplishments as a designer, Yeputho is the proud owner of the LYY Institute Of Fashion Designing and Tailoring, located in Kushiabill, Dimapur.

ISFW
Lopilo Lolo Yeputho with her showstoppers, showcasing her exquisite collection at India Style Fashion Week in Delhi.

Other designers who received recognition at the event include Zarina Laskar and Chandrama Baruah from Assam, and Meenakshi Kumar from West Bengal, for their impressive contributions to the national fashion scene.

ISFW extended their warm congratulations to the four talented designers, recognising their achievement in winning the award.

Interacting with Eastern Mirror on Monday evening, 35-year-old Yeputho expressed her profound gratitude and elation at receiving the award, emphasising how blessed and honored she felt.
